What is the maximum number of points a project can earn for Pilot Credits?

  1. 2 points

  2. 4 points

  3. 6 points

  4. 8 points

The correct answer is: 4 points

Pilot Credits are unique additions to the LEED rating system that allow projects to explore innovative and sustainable practices that may not yet be fully integrated into the standard rating systems. The maximum points a project can earn for Pilot Credits is set at 4 points. This allows for flexibility and encourages projects to implement advanced strategies that benefit sustainability while also contributing to the evolution of the LEED system itself. Projects specifying Pilot Credits must demonstrate the effectiveness and feasibility of these strategies in the real world, contributing valuable data to the LEED framework. This approach supports the continual improvement of the LEED standards and fosters innovation within the building design and construction community. The designation of a maximum of 4 points keeps the evaluation consistent while incentivizing creativity in sustainable design practices.
